Tracking nutrient transfer at the human maternofetal interface from 4 weeks to term
We deduce that decidual cell glycogen is broken down for transport into the placenta where the products may be reassembled into glycogen or used for metabolic processes. First trimester histiotrophe is internalised by syncytiotrophoblast, then broken down in apical vacuoles containing lysosomal markers. This process declines after haemotrophic nutrition commences

Predictors of In Vitro Fertilization Outcomes in Women with Highest Follicle-Stimulating Hormone Levels ≥:12 IU/L: A Prospective Cohort Study
Our findings suggest that it would be beneficial for women with increased FSH levels to attempt a cycle of IVF. Results of ovarian stimulation, especially embryo quantity appear to be the best predictors of IVF outcomes and those can only be obtained from a cycle of IVF. Therefore, increased basal FSH levels should not discourage women from attempting a cycle of IVF.
Digital Microfluidic Dynamic Culture of Mammalian Embryos on an Electrowetting on Dielectric (EWOD) Chip
Our results show that the dynamic culture powered with EWOD can manipulate a single droplet containing one mouse embryo and culture to the blastocyst stage. The rate of embryo cleavage to a hatching blastocyst with a dynamic culture is significantly greater than that with a traditional static culture (p<0.05). Beijing Olympics 'natural study' links pollution to lower birth weight
Exposure to high levels of pollution can have a significant impact on fetal growth and development, researchers conclude. Their study found that women who were pregnant during the 2008 Beijing Olympics, when pollution levels were reduced by the Chinese government, gave birth to children with higher birth weights compared to those who were pregnant before and after the games.
US 'will not fund research for modifying embryo DNA'
Modifying the DNA of embryos is a "line that should not be crossed", a leading figure in US research says. Dr Francis Collins, National Institutes of Health director, was responding to reports that the first embryos had been modified in China. He argued there were "serious and unquantifiable safety issues", big ethical questions and no compelling medical reason to do it. He said the NIH would not fund such research in the US
Womb milk nourishes human embryo during first weeks of pregnancy (New scientist).
Call it the milk of life – not breast milk, but womb milk. For the first 11 weeks of pregnancy, before the mother's nutrient-rich blood supply is plumbed in, all the materials and energy for building a baby are supplied by secretions from glands in the uterus lining.

Semen Quality and chronic health situations, occupation and medical history
Summary
Conclusion(s): A negative relationship among occupational exertion, hypertension, and the number of medications with semen quality was identified. As these are potentially modifiable factors, further
Comment
[quote] - Result(s): In all, complete data were available for 456 men, with a mean age of 31.8 years. Work-related heavy exertion was consistently associated with lower semen concentration and total sperm count. Thirteen percent of men who reported heavy exertion displayed oligospermia, compared with 6% who did not report workplace exertion. Shift work, night work, vibration, noise, heat, and prolonged sitting were not associated with semen quality. Men with high blood pressure had significantly lower strict morphology scores compared with normotensive men (17% vs. 21%). In contrast, hyperlipidemia, diabetes, and composite of total comorbidities were not associated with semen quality. The number of medications a man was taking as a proxy of health status was associated with semen quality. There was a negative association between number of medications and sperm count. [end quote]
